August 15th car boot sale in the streets and on the Place de la Frique in Saint-Urcize, in Aubrac cantalien
The Vide-Grenier de Saint-Urcize is held every year on August 15th in this village in the Cantal Aubrac. Organized by the association Les Enfants en Aubrac, the event takes over the two main streets of the village and the Place de la Frique. Exhibitors set up their stalls in this charming village perched at over 1,000 meters altitude, attracting many bargain hunters when the weather is favorable. Entry is free for visitors.

Saint-Urcize is a commune in the south of Cantal, located on the Aubrac plateau at an altitude of over 1,000 meters. This charming village, one of the highest in the department, offers a striking panorama of the vastness of Aubrac, a vast volcanic and granite plateau shared between Cantal, Aveyron, and Lozère. The village's built heritage—Romanesque church, basalt and granite houses—bears witness to a long rural and pastoral history.
